Benefits of Aluminium Doors
Aluminium doors provide a variety of advantages that make them a wise investment for residential and commercial properties. A few of the notable benefits include:
- Durability: Aluminium does not warp, rot, or rust quickly, offering a long-standing service that can withstand the aspects without significant wear or tear.
- Energy Efficiency: Modern aluminium doors frequently feature thermal breaks, which can assist enhance energy performance and reduce heating costs.
- Style Versatility: With a wide variety of designs, surfaces, and colors, aluminium doors can be tailored to fit the visual of any home or company.
- Low Maintenance: Unlike wooden doors that need frequent painting or staining, aluminium doors only require occasional cleaning to maintain their appearance.
- Security: Aluminium doors are strong and robust, offering exceptional resistance against forced entry, thus enhancing the security of the property.

Step-by-Step Guide to Fitting Aluminium Doors
Fitting aluminium doors is a careful task that needs cautious preparation and execution. Follow these steps to ensure an effective installation:
Step 1: Measure the Door Opening
- Width: Measure the width of the door frame on top, middle, and bottom.
- Height: Measure the height from the flooring to the top of the frame.
- Diagonal: Measure diagonally from corner to corner to ensure the frame is square.

Action 3: Prepare the Door Frame
- Check the door frame for any damage or rot.
- Use a level to make sure the frame is plumb.
- Clean the location where the door will be set up to remove particles.
Step 4: Install the Frame
- Location the aluminium frame into the opening and adjust it for level and plumb.
- Mark the position of the depend upon the frame.
- Fasten the frame to the wall with screws, ensuring it is secure.
Step 5: Fit the Door
- Place the door into the frame and align it with the hinges.
- Use a screwdriver to attach the hinges firmly to the frame.
- Inspect the alignment of the door; it needs to open and close efficiently.

Frequently Asked Questions about Fitting Aluminium Doors
Q1: How long does it take to fit an aluminium door?
A: The period for fitting an aluminium door can vary based upon the complexity of the installation, but it usually takes 2 to 4 hours for a professional. DIY setups may take longer depending on the person's experience.
Q2: Do I need a professional for fitting aluminium doors?
A: While experienced DIYers can effectively fit an aluminium door on their own, hiring a professional is suggested to make sure proper installation, especially for complex styles or bigger doors.
Q3: Are aluminium doors energy-efficient?
A: Yes, modern aluminium doors often include thermal breaks that increase energy effectiveness by minimizing heat transfer, making them a great choice for energy-conscious homeowners.
